# This file created Mon Jun 28 09:33:26 2004 # at Los Alamos National Laboratory # from source file gem_l1-2003-219_v02.hdf # # The vector direction of peak suprathermal electron flux, in a reference # frame moving with the solar wind, as measured with the Genesis Electron # Monitor (GEM) instrument. This direction serves as a proxy for the # interplanetary field orientation. The suprathermal electron flux is # either parallel or anti-parallel to the interplanetary magnetic field. # The true field polarity (+ or -) cannot be determined from GEM. # # Angles are given in Geocentric Solar Ecliptic (GSE) coordinates as well # as RTN coordinates. # # The Genesis science team is pleased to assist # you with questions about these data. # # Contact: gnsteam@lanl.gov # Or refer to the list of contacts found at # http://genesis.lanl.gov/contact_list.html # # For presentations or publications please acknowledge the # Los Alamos National Laboratory Genesis Science Team. # We would appreciate receiving copies of all presentations, # publications, etc. which use this data.
